The juvenile Strauss composed this work, which is still deeply rooted in the German Romantic tradition, chiefly for domestic music making. The first of the two trios (in three movements) though still somewhat tentative is already quite competent. The second trio, written a year later, at the age of 14, is evidence of an astounding development: with its four movements it has nearly outgrown the domestic context.
